Local Business Owner Makes Prom Dreams Come True For Foster Teens

Infinity Headbands, Salon 9 and others are giving two girls in foster care through Eckerd Kids a Cinderella experience.
 
SAINT PETERSBURG, Fla. - May 12, 2016 - PRLog -- Prom season is here and local business owner, Ashley Fox, owner of Infinity Headbands has partnered with other organizations and personal donors in the community, including Salon 9 in St. Petersburg to make two girls in the foster care system through Eckerd Kids have a Cinderella experience for their prom night on Friday, May 20.

These foster teens were selected through Eckerd's Raising Hope (http://www.eckerd.org/get-involved/donate/other-ways-to-help/raising-hope/how-to-help/?gclid=CKWvmM_NrMwCFUokhgodcW4MVg) program after Ashley's request that she wanted to donate her time and services to create a sense of normalcy for local foster teens in Pinellas County.  Kelly Rossi, Director of Raising Hope, said "Without this generous donation, these girls unfortunately would not get to have this same type of experience for their proms.  These donations help create a sense of normalcy for the teens and it allows them to be just like the other girls at school.  We are so happy to have Ashley as a donor and are grateful for this opportunity."

The donors have already provided funds for a shopping trip the girls took at Dillard's Tyrone Square where they selected their dresses, shoes and makeup for the day of the prom.  Next on the list will be their hair appointments at Salon 9 in St. Petersburg before their prom to get their special hairstyles created with hairpieces from Infinity Headbands, along with makeup, manicures and pedicures.

Ashley had a vision to provide the girls this special opportunity and it was when she shared the idea with her friend, Michelle Burtch, who knew of someone with a similar desire to help, things started to come together. They were able to coordinate all of this through other generous donors and business owners, like themselves. Ashley said, "From the very beginning of getting this all together it was a God thing the way that it all just fell into place and so many people wanted to help.  We have generous donors who are providing jewelry, flowers and much more because every girl deserves to feel beautiful."

About Eckerd Kids:


Eckerd Kids is a national nonprofit organization headquartered in Clearwater, Florida, that has given much-needed second chances to more than 168,000 children and families since its founding by Jack and Ruth Eckerd in 1968.  Eckerd Kids serves more than 25,000 children and their families each year through life-changing child welfare, juvenile justice and workforce development programs in 20 states and the District of Columbia.  Eckerd Kids' mission is to provide and share solutions that promote the well-being of children and families in need of a second chance.  To learn more visit www.eckerd.org.  Follow us on Twitter at @eckerdyouth, Instagram at Eckerd Kids, and "like" us on Facebook at facebook.com/eckerdyouth.
